In today's digital world, data is generated at an unprecedented rate. From social media interactions and online transactions to sensor readings and scientific research, we are awash in information. "Big Data" refers to these massive, complex datasets, while "Data Analytics" is the process of examining this data to uncover hidden patterns, correlations, and other insights. Together, they represent a powerful force transforming industries and decision-making.
What is Big Data? (The 5 Vs)
Big Data isn't just about large amounts of data; it's characterized by several key attributes, often referred to as the "5 Vs":
Volume
The sheer scale of data being generated, often measured in terabytes, petabytes, or even exabytes.
Velocity
The speed at which data is generated and needs to be processed, often in real-time or near real-time (e.g., streaming data).
Variety
The different forms data can take, including structured (databases), semi-structured (JSON, XML), and unstructured (text, images, video).
Veracity
The quality, accuracy, and trustworthiness of the data. Dealing with uncertainty and noise is crucial.
Value
The ultimate goal: extracting meaningful insights and business value from the data. Data without value is just noise.
Traditional data processing tools struggle to handle data possessing these characteristics, necessitating specialized Big Data technologies and analytical approaches.
What is Data Analytics?
Data Analytics is the science of analyzing raw data to make conclusions about that information. It involves applying algorithmic or mechanical processes to derive insights and trends. There are four main types of data analytics, often viewed as progressing in complexity and value:
1. Descriptive Analytics: What happened?
Summarizes past data using dashboards, reports, and visualizations (e.g., monthly sales reports, website traffic summaries).
2. Diagnostic Analytics: Why did it happen?
Investigates the causes behind past outcomes using techniques like drill-down, data discovery, and correlation analysis.
3. Predictive Analytics: What is likely to happen?
Uses statistical models and machine learning techniques to forecast future outcomes based on historical data (e.g., predicting customer churn, forecasting demand).
4. Prescriptive Analytics: What should we do about it?
Recommends specific actions to achieve desired outcomes or optimize decisions, often using optimization algorithms and simulation (e.g., optimizing pricing strategies, recommending next best actions).
Moving up this hierarchy generally provides greater business value but also requires more sophisticated techniques and data infrastructure.
The Big Data & Analytics Lifecycle
Turning raw data into actionable insights typically involves several stages:
- Data Collection: Gathering data from various sources (databases, logs, sensors, APIs, social media, etc.).
- Data Storage: Storing vast amounts of data efficiently and accessibly, often using distributed file systems, data lakes, or data warehouses.
- Data Processing: Cleaning, transforming, and preparing the data for analysis. This often involves ETL (Extract, Transform, Load) processes and distributed computing frameworks.
- Data Analysis: Applying analytical techniques (statistical modeling, machine learning, data mining) to uncover insights.
- Data Visualization & Action: Communicating findings effectively through charts, dashboards, and reports to drive decision-making and action.
Key Technologies
A complex ecosystem of technologies underpins Big Data and Analytics:
- Distributed Storage & Processing:
- Hadoop Ecosystem (HDFS, MapReduce, YARN): Foundational open-source framework for distributed storage and processing.
- Apache Spark: Faster, in-memory processing engine often used alongside or instead of MapReduce.
- Databases:
- NoSQL Databases (e.g., MongoDB, Cassandra, Redis): Designed for handling large volumes of varied data types, offering flexibility and scalability over traditional relational databases.
- Data Warehouses (e.g., Snowflake, Redshift, BigQuery): Optimized for analytical querying and reporting on large, structured datasets.
- Data Lakes: Centralized repositories storing raw data in its native format until needed for analysis.
- Cloud Platforms (AWS, Azure, GCP): Offer managed services for storage, processing, analytics, machine learning, and visualization, simplifying infrastructure management.
- Analytics & Visualization Tools (e.g., Tableau, Power BI, Python libraries like Pandas/Scikit-learn, R): Tools for exploring data, building models, and creating compelling visualizations.
- Stream Processing (e.g., Kafka, Flink, Storm): Technologies for analyzing data in real-time as it's generated.
Industry Applications
Big Data and Analytics are impacting nearly every industry:
- Healthcare: Personalized medicine, disease prediction, optimizing hospital operations, drug discovery.
- Finance: Fraud detection, algorithmic trading, risk management, customer segmentation.
- Retail & E-commerce: Recommendation engines, price optimization, supply chain management, customer behavior analysis.
- Manufacturing: Predictive maintenance, quality control, process optimization (Industry 4.0).
- Transportation & Logistics: Route optimization, traffic prediction, fleet management.
- Media & Entertainment: Content recommendations, audience analysis, targeted advertising.
Challenges in Big Data & Analytics
Despite the potential, organizations face significant hurdles:
- Data Quality & Veracity: Ensuring data is accurate, complete, and trustworthy is a constant struggle.
- Data Security & Privacy: Protecting sensitive data from breaches and complying with regulations (like GDPR, CCPA) is critical.
- Scalability: Infrastructure must scale effectively to handle ever-growing data volumes and processing demands.
- Complexity of Tools: The Big Data technology landscape is complex and rapidly evolving, requiring specialized skills.
- Skills Gap: Finding and retaining talent with expertise in data science, engineering, and analytics remains a major challenge.
- Integration: Combining data from disparate sources (data silos) can be difficult.
- Cost: Implementing and maintaining Big Data infrastructure and hiring skilled personnel can be expensive.
Future Trends
The field continues to evolve rapidly:
- AI and Machine Learning Integration: Deeper integration of AI/ML for more automated and sophisticated analytics (AutoML, Explainable AI).
- Real-Time Analytics: Increasing demand for instant insights from streaming data.
- Edge Analytics: Processing data closer to the source (IoT devices) to reduce latency and bandwidth usage.
- Data Fabric & Data Mesh: Architectural approaches to decentralize data ownership and access while maintaining governance.
- Cloud-Native Analytics: Leveraging the scalability and flexibility of cloud platforms becomes standard practice.
- Increased Focus on Data Governance and Ethics: Growing importance of responsible data handling and bias mitigation.
- **Democratization of Data:** More user-friendly tools enabling non-technical users to perform basic analytics.
Conclusion: The Data-Driven Imperative
Big Data and Analytics are no longer optional buzzwords; they are essential components of modern business strategy. The ability to collect, process, and analyze vast amounts of diverse data provides unprecedented opportunities for innovation, efficiency, and competitive advantage. While challenges remain, particularly around data quality, security, and skills, the technologies and methodologies continue to advance.
Organizations that successfully harness the power of Big Data and Analytics will be better equipped to understand their customers, optimize their operations, predict future trends, and ultimately make smarter, data-informed decisions in an increasingly complex world. Embracing a data-driven culture is key to thriving in 2025 and beyond.